C c - noun caligula original name Gaius Caesar, son of Germanicus. 12–41 ad, Roman emperor (37–41), noted for his cruelty and tyranny; assassinated 3
- noun caligula (born Gaius Caesar) a.d. 12-41; Rom. emperor ( a.d. 37-41): noted for his cruelty 3
